Bohse / Model record

BohseSafari

1990–1993 Germany Landaulet hatchback conversion 4 production years
Production1990–1993
Recorded originGermany
ClassLandaulet hatchback conversion

Bohse conversion of the three-door Lada Samara retaining the roof over the front occupants and central pillars while opening the rear passenger/load area. It could function as a semi-convertible or small pickup using removable coverings. Bohse initially sold it as Safari; after Lada reacquired the commercial rights, the same Bohse-built vehicle entered the German dealer network as Lada Samara Fun, with Taiga and Bohemia also appearing in export references. Those later badges are aliases/market versions rather than separate Bohse models.

Research notes

Sources conflict between approximately 600 Deutsche-Lada commissioned two-door conversions and about 2,000 Safari/Samara Fun vehicles overall; no single total is asserted.
